Item number#928rinse
$129.99/Each
Item number#929026282e
$5.89/Each
Item number#929026852v
$12.99/Each
Item number#929026281v
Item number#929026851
$74.99/Each
Item number#929cac135
$88.49/Each
Item number#929cac134
$46.49/Each
Item number#929032453
$6.89/Each
Item number#929027097
Item number#211498
From $417.69/Each